Leicester City defender, Ashleigh Plumptre, has revealed why she switched her international allegiance to Nigeria despite representing England at youth
The 24-year-old said she made the decision because she wanted to uncover more about her heritage.She said, “For me, I always say that I have to play football for more than just playing it itself. The same way that I chose to join Leicester because of my hometown’s club.
“With Nigeria, I wanted to uncover more of my heritage that I hadn’t delved into before because my dad is half-Nigerian and half-English. My grandad was born in Lagos. But I been brought up very British, so, I want to join the Nigerian team where I got to experience food like this, experience more of the culture, I guess.”
